Body
Origins and Family
Iosif Bukhbinder's place of birth was Borisoglebsk[2]. Recorded date of birth include July 3, 1948[3] and January 1, 1948[7].
Education
Iosif Bukhbinder's education included a stint at Tomsk State University[13]. He earned the academic degree of Doctor of Sciences in Physics and Mathematics[19].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include physicist[4] and university teacher[5]. Fields of work include theoretical physics[10], a branch of physics[25] and nuclear physics[11], a branch of physics[26]. Among Iosif Bukhbinder's employers was Tomsk State Pedagogical University[12]. He supervised Ilya Lvovich Shapiro as a doctoral student[18].
Recognition
Awards received include Medal of the Order "For Merit to the Fatherland", 2nd class without swords[14], a class of award[27], in Russia[28] and Honoured Science Worker of the Russian Federation[15], an official honorary title of Russia[29], in Russia[30], founded in 1995[31].
